Lorene Turner Gustafson, 87, died peacefully on
July 12th, 2018, at the Defiance Area Inpatient Hospice Center, Defiance, OH.

Born July 2, 1931 in Leesville, LA, granddaughter of Edmond and Weltha Ann Bass, she married Rev. Clifford Ernest Gustafson, Jr. on January 11, 1954
in DeRidder, LA at the First Pentecostal Church. She assisted her husband in the churches he pastored in New York, Iowa and Illinois. They pastored in Princeton, IL for 22 years, at the United Pentecostal Church. They taught at camps, conferences,
military retreats and School of Missions. God gave them many friends from all over the world, who they loved, along with many blessings.

She attended Apostolic Bible Institute in St. Paul, MN and Fordham University, NY. She
supported Tupelo Children’s Mansion, taught children at the United Pentecostal Church International’s School of Missions for 13 years, and directed the educational department in all the churches they pastored. She was a guest speaker at many
Christian women’s conferences and trained many Sunday School teachers. She has been a faithful member of the First Apostolic Church of Defiance, OH for the past 21 years.
